Scotland halts TB testing
Due to a shortage of Tubersol, the Scotland County Health Department has announced that it will not offer routine tuberculin skin testing until further notice.
The decision comes after the North Carolina Tuberculosis Program recommended that all local health departments prioritize the testing to include only those considered the highest public health risk, according to Dr. Jason Stout, North Carolina TB Controller/Medical Director.
